Counsellors provide support and guidance in a non-judgemental way to people experiencing emotional and psychological challenges. They use counselling techniques to help identify, navigate and assist in working through their challenging issues.

Counselling is most effective when you engage with your counsellor. A counsellor will walk through your issues with you and assist you in making things clearer to understand. The counsellor will not provide advice, but will support you in working through your challenges.

Counselling can help with a range of issues, including:

  • Abuse
  • Anger
  • Addiction
  • Anxiety
  • Bereavement (Loss and Grief)
  • Depression (stress and worry)
  • Fears (including Phobias)
  • Major life changes in Relationships, Sexuality concerns, Trauma, Violence, Work issues.
